Question
which of the following statements is true of leukemia?
leukemia causes blood cells to be malformed.
leukemia affects blood or bone marrow.
leukemia is a type of bone cancer.
leukemia prevents blood cells from carrying oxygen.
Leukemia is a cancer that affects blood - forming tissues, including the bone marrow. It is not a bone cancer (so the statement “Leukemia is a type of bone cancer” is false). While some blood disorders can cause malformed blood cells (e.g., sickle - cell anemia), leukemia is mainly about the abnormal production of white blood cells in the bone marrow. And it is not directly about preventing blood cells from carrying oxygen (that is more related to disorders like anemia).
